这里是文章模块栏目内容页
性能测试数据库redis(性能测试数据库没磁盘了)

导读:

Redis是一种高性能的内存数据库,被广泛应用于缓存、消息队列等场景。本文将介绍如何进行Redis的性能测试,包括基准测试和压力测试两个方面。

1. 基准测试

基准测试是通过对Redis进行一系列标准化的测试来评估其性能的方法。其中包括以下几个指标:

1)吞吐量:即Redis每秒钟可以处理多少个请求。

2)延迟:即Redis处理一个请求所需的时间。

3)CPU利用率:即Redis使用CPU的效率。

4)内存利用率:即Redis使用内存的效率。

2. 压力测试

压力测试是通过模拟大量并发用户访问Redis来评估其性能的方法。其中包括以下几个指标:

1)并发数:即同时连接到Redis的客户端数量。

2)QPS:即Redis每秒钟可以处理的请求数量。

3)响应时间:即Redis处理一个请求所需的时间。

4)错误率:即Redis在处理请求时出现错误的比例。

总结:

通过基准测试和压力测试,可以全面评估Redis的性能表现。在实际应用中,需要根据具体场景选择合适的测试方法和指标,并针对性地优化Redis的配置和代码,以提升其性能和稳定性。